Saudi’s Kingdom Tower go twice the Dubai’s Burj Khalifa

The Burj Khalifa is tall – being the tallest building in the world and all. But now, Jeddah in Saudi Arabia wants to show they are not far behind in opulence and have unveiled plans to build a tower twice the height of the Burj. The Kingdom Tower, estimated at a cost of almost $30 billion, will be one mile high and will contain almost 12 million cubic feet of space. Dubai-based Emaar has been signed up as developer as well as Burj’s team, ex-SOM staffer Adrien Smith of Adrien Smith and Gordon Gill Architecture to design the tower. The building will apparently be able to house about 80,000 people. It is said that it will take 12 minutes to reach the zenith.
